‘Having had a complicated and exhausting labour with my first child I was deeply apprehensive (perhaps petrified) about the arrival of my second. I thought I would ask for a C-section, but this procedure seemed equally unnerving. I then spoke to a friend who, like me, had had a very difficult first pregnancy- she then tried HypnoBirthing for her second child and could not rate the results highly enough (she delivered her second baby easily and without medical intervention)..... We enrolled for the HypnoBirthing classes. We learned the relaxation techniques and visualizations- by the time my second baby decided to come into the world I felt unbelievably relaxed and excited about the birth. I stayed at home in the bath until I felt ready to go to the hospital and by the time I arrived there I was already 9cms dilated. It had all happened so calmly and gently. I felt completely in control and at one with my body and the baby’s – we were like a little team and in a short time he was in my arms and snuggled in.’

‘I started feeling period like cramps in the evening. My waters had broken earlier, but it was now starting to feel different, and I felt like labour was starting. I felt very relaxed but extremely hungry. We had supper and watched tv. After a while the surges started getting tighter and harder. I decided to get my partner to fill my birthing pool. I relaxed deeply in it for a couple of hours. The surges were getting closer and stronger and tighter. We called my midwife when my surges were 4 or 5 minutes apart. She came right over and was really helpful and supportive, and spoke nice and calmly, which was very helpful. My partner was great reminding me to do my breathing and giving the birth prompts. It was great that they were both calm- it really helped having calm voices and listening to the rainbow CD. About an hour later I felt the urge to bear down and our son, Ben, was born a few minutes later! He’s been very calm and feeding really well, and I’m sure the relaxation exercises helped him too.’
